diff --git a/src/ApiHandler.php b/src/ApiHandler.php index 615f211..c174055 100644 --- a/src/ApiHandler.php +++ b/src/ApiHandler.php @@ -4,15 +4,11 @@ namespace Ulmus\Api\Gitea; use Psr\Http\Message\{ RequestInterface, ResponseInterface }; use Ulmus\Api\ApiHandlerInterface; +use Ulmus\Api\Common\ApiHandlerPassThrough; use Ulmus\Api\Response\JsonResponse; -class ApiHandler implements ApiHandlerInterface +class ApiHandler extends ApiHandlerPassThrough { - public function handleRequest(RequestInterface $request, \Ulmus\Api\Attribute\Obj\Api\ApiAction $attribute) : RequestInterface - { - return $request; - } - public function handleResponse(ResponseInterface $response, \Ulmus\Api\Attribute\Obj\Api\ApiAction $attribute) : ResponseInterface { $json = $response->getParsedBody();